BOURKE-WHITE, Margaret (RICKENBACKER, Eddie). THEY CALLED IT "PURPLE 
HEART VALLEY": A COMBAT CHRONICLE OF THE WAR IN ITALY. New York: Simon & 
Schuster, 1944. First Edition. Illustrated with photographs by 
Bourke-White. This copy INSCRIBED and SIGNED by the author to famous 
pilot Eddie Rickenbacker on a large piece of paper pasted to the front 
endpaper: "For my good friend/Eddie Rickenbacker/with all best/Margaret 
Bourke-White." Medal of Honor-winning World War I aviator Eddie 
Rickenbacker first gained fame in the formative years of auto racing as 
a driver. Before owning and operating the Indianapolis Motor Speedway, 
he participated in some of the first 500-mile races held there finishing 
in tenth place in 1914. Rickenbacker flew a total of 300 combat hours, 
reportedly more than any other U.S. pilot in World War I, and his 26 
victories as a pilot constituted an American record that stood until 
World War II. After the war, he started an unsuccessful automobile 
company, but his most lasting business endeavor was his lifelong 
leadership of Eastern Air Lines which Rickenbacker transformed from a 
small airline to a major international transportation company. A gritty 
account by the first female journalist to be attached to the U.S. Army 
in World War II of her experiences with the Fifth Army during the 
Italian Campaign. Very Good, lacking the dustwrapper.

The only other copy of this title we have seen that was signed was also 
on a piece of paper pasted in. It is likely that Bourke-White was "in 
the field" upon publication and unable to sign the book itself.
